logo

Output e35c6dae4556c5031cc4ab9363486f0f2a923dfefd6f0e34082b1e50e1689b21:1

value
693962520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 510244ab91f37318ca89638dc3e49b14e49b00ad OP_EQUALVERIFY OP_CHECKSIG
address
18PLT935EDdqne5U2CpsFu6axqv9bqWniz
transaction
e35c6dae4556c5031cc4ab9363486f0f2a923dfefd6f0e34082b1e50e1689b21